🎰 LOTTERY:
-Teams that finish with a bottom 13 record in the league
-The Lottery will be a 91 Ping-Pong Ball Lottery with odds as following:
Worst Record in the League - 13 Ping-Pong Balls (14.3%)
2nd Worst Record in the League - 12 Ping-Pong Balls (13.2%)
3rd Worst Record in the League - 11 Ping-Pong Balls (12.1%)
4th Worst Record in the League - 10 Ping-Pong Balls (11.0%)
5th Worst Record in the League - 9 Ping-Pong Balls (9.9%)
6th Worst Record in the League - 8 Ping-Pong Balls (8.8%)
7th Worst Record in the League - 7 Ping-Pong Balls (7.7%)
8th Worst Record in the League - 6 Ping-Pong Balls (6.6%)
9th Worst Record in the League - 5 Ping-Pong Balls(5.5%)
10th Worst Record in the League - 4 Ping-Pong Balls (4.4%)
11th Worst Record in the League - 3 Ping-Pong Balls (3.3%)
12th Worst Record in the League - 2 Ping-Pong Balls (2.2%)
13th Worst Record in the League - 1 Ping-Pong Balls(1.1%)
The Commissioner will draw for the winner of the #1 Pick, the #2 Pick, and the #3 Pick. The remaining picks (4-13) are decided by regular season record of the remaining teams outside of the Top 3 (from worst to best)

In the offseason, Unrestricted Free Agency will take place:
Unrestricted Free Agency:
Unrestricted Free Agency will be a blind bidding process. You may bid as often as you’d like, within your cap space and roster limit. There is no maximum amount you can offer a Free Agent, but standard contract limits still apply - max of 4 years
As we are approaching Free Agency, we will determine either a 72 or 96 hour time period to submit Free Agency Bids by sending a message with your offer/bid to the Commissioner. The Commissioner will leave the received messages sealed and unread until the end of the 72 or 96 hours to determine the outcome of Free Agency
-Bids can have an increase or decrease of up to +/- 5 per season
-Minimum contract offer amount per year is $2
-Unsigned players will be dropped into the Free Agent pool
-If we have a tie, the two owners will be notified and will submit a second bid to break the tie
-Unsigned players will be dropped into the Free Agent pool
‼️ IMPORTANT: In all stages of Free Agency, bids are binding and final, and will not be deleted/retracted, so please be careful when you bid. Also, bids cannot be contingent on the failure or success of another active bid.
